I have a V2 E-Boost reserved, subject to taking a local test drive this Saturday and wanting to upgrade my ID3 204ps Life. It'll be available next weekend to pick up if I don't back out.

The ID3 in sports mode annoyingly behaves like it is in B mode (regen as soon as you lift off the accelerator, even if you're in D mode) - can anyone in an E-Boost confirm that when running Cupra mode, the car behaves like it's in B mode even when its in D mode? I think that would annoy me a lot.

Only speaking from my short test drive of an e-Boost, and haven't driven the ID3, but using Cupra mode didn't apply the same regen as B mode. B mode is a very noticeable slow-down when you lift off the accelerator, whereas I don't remember much (certainly not significant) braking being applied when lifting off in the Cupra/Sport modes
